Tenure-track teaching positions in the sciences refer to full-time faculty roles at universities or colleges where the individual is on a career path towards earning tenure, a prestigious form of job security.
Key Features
- Opportunity for research in addition to teaching responsibilities
- Potential for job stability and advancement with tenure
- Ability to contribute to the academic community through publication and service
Pros
- Job security through tenure
- Opportunity for professional growth and advancement
- Contribution to the field through research and teaching
Cons
- Intense competition for tenure-track positions
- Pressure to publish and meet academic standards
- Limited availability in certain disciplines
